Sat 1232986773736476

decimal
283194.1773736476
degree
0°73194′954″1773736476‴
percentile
58.71365595679819%
name
fcqukaazwpx
cycle
0
epoch
1
period
140
block
283194
offset
1773736476
timestamp
rarity
common
inscriptions
location
0bf96036a6d6e4070f7f6b4839b2908c7906c77e7a138d3359afcc931af1ae0b:0:656789
address
3MgpJytVGhNLCND7A2NE3aWxnsjpKLZKsv